Transaction e6531c840fccb78fb4ebeb95f8f618c4d044c171ba8bec1da3fa86d819a3e4d8
1 Input
1 Output
-
e6531c840fccb78fb4ebeb95f8f618c4d044c171ba8bec1da3fa86d819a3e4d8:0
- value
- 9355
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 123691b650d60638c9976598fa2abb5aeef55e88 OP_EQUAL
- address
- 33MKTXiQJ2r1h4LbXasTqRHxGPzwniB6sD